>>Hi all,
>>
>>Does anybody recognize this URL string pattern (%C2%A0%C2%A0It) as a
>>security exploit?  For example:
>>
>>http://www.mywebsite.com/form.cfm?ID=89%C2%A0%C2%A0It
>>
>>It produces the following error in CF:
>>
>>Incorrect syntax near 'Â'.
>>
>>SQL = "select * from DbName
>>where (ID = 89Â Â It)"
>>
>>I've received a few of these in the past 24 hours, all from Inktomi's IP
>>block.  A Google search turns up nothing useful.
>>
>>Any ideas?
